    Abstract

    This paper describes an approach to involve potential users in the design of future emerging technologies. We have involved people in the development of nanotechnology based sensor systems. This emerging technology will facilitate several different applications in the future. We engaged people to discuss and ideate future visions in an online innovation space. The lively discussions helped us to identify most promising application fields and to identify main concerns. The results show that by societal awareness actions we can empower people to influence our future technical environments well before the actual implementation of emerging technologies will be possible.
